Solar Panel Innovation Fundamentals



To absolutely comprehend the essence of photovoltaic panel technology, you should look into the essential principles that underpin its capability. Solar panels contain photovoltaic cells, usually made from silicon, which have the impressive ability to transform sunshine right into electrical energy with the solar impact. When sunshine strikes the cells, the photons in the light interact with the silicon atoms, creating the electrons to damage free from their atomic bonds. This develops an electric current that can after that be utilized for powering various tools.



The vital element of solar panels is the semiconductors within the photovoltaic cells, which assist in the conversion of sunshine right into usable power. These semiconductors have both favorable and unfavorable layers, developing an electric field that permits the circulation of electrons.

This flow of electrons, when linked in a circuit, creates straight existing (DC) electrical power. Recognizing these fundamental principles is crucial for appreciating how solar panels can harness the sunlight's energy to power homes, services, and also satellites in space.

Comprehending Photovoltaic Panel Elements



One vital aspect of photovoltaic panel technology is comprehending the various elements that compose a solar panel system.

The vital components of a solar panel system consist of the solar panels themselves, which are composed of solar batteries that convert sunlight into electrical energy. These panels are mounted on a structure, usually a roof covering, to catch sunshine.

Along with the panels, there are inverters that transform the direct existing (DC) power generated by the panels right into alternating current (A/C) electricity that can be made use of in homes or companies.

The system likewise consists of racking to support and place the photovoltaic panels for optimal sunlight exposure. Additionally, cables and adapters are vital for carrying the electrical energy generated by the panels to the electrical system of a structure.

Lastly, a surveillance system might be included to track the performance of the photovoltaic panel system and ensure it's operating effectively. Understanding these components is essential for any person looking to set up or utilize photovoltaic panel technology successfully.
